KUALA LUMPUR: Zamri Vinoth denies that he has fled the country amid investigations into his remarks that were said to have incited violence. In a Facebook post on Saturday (March 14), Zamri said he had no reason to flee and would cooperate with the authorities if required. He added that he was ready to meet Inspector-General of Police Datuk Seri Mohd Khalid Ismail over the matter. Zamri also questioned why he was being blamed for several incidents involving attacks, arson and damage to homes. Earlier, police said Zamri and activist Tamim Dahri, who are being investigated over separate cases, are believed to have fled to Thailand.
